2005 Sore Thumbs Awards -- Katamari Damacy (PS2) awarded Best Original Soundtrack

Advance summary of the 2005 Sore Thumbs Awards to street January 1, 2005

Louisville, KY (PRWEB) December 29, 2004 -- Konamis Playstation2 version of Katamari Damacy has been awarded with Best Original Soundtrack in the 2005 Sore Thumbs Awards: The wack craziest Japanese game of the year (rainbow-robed God accidentally knocks all the stars out of the sky; you rebuild them by rolling up balls of sticky garbage) with the wack craziest soundtrack of the year -- what more could you possibly want? Just the opening movie, featuring God on acoustic guitar and a choir of ducks on backing vocals, is worth the $20 admission. In the buffet table of life, Katamari Damacy serves up thick slabs of fried psychedelia smothered in thick J-pop gravy. Thats good eatin."

Also recognized in the Best Original Soundtrack category was Sawaru Made in Wario (Nintendo) for Nintendo DS.

Sawaru Made in Wario ...proves that handheld games need no longer sound like handheld games with an unexpectedly robust and fun score." (excerpted from the full text)

About Sore Thumbs

Now its ninth year of publication, Sore Thumbs appears monthly in News4U, a monthly entertainment magazine published and distributed in Evansville, IN. Chad Thomas (no relation to the pornstar of the same name) also writes videogame reviews for Velocity, a Gannett newsweekly published and distributed in Louisville, KY. Combined, the publications circulate 250,000 copies each month.
